Output de7703f64c70b3d5004455a1d3916cd287e29e15ad4d3b32a48a883cbd4533dc:2

value
67109000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df608b159da6a92ac77a87a9ff634536919aafc3 OP_EQUAL
address
MUGGa9uWDFGkzmRrqDh3mjaitZRWfaBJXf
transaction
de7703f64c70b3d5004455a1d3916cd287e29e15ad4d3b32a48a883cbd4533dc
spent
true